Countless thousands of foreign investors expressed their lack of confidence in Carter in more concrete form by dumping dollars and buying gold. In short, they were voting with their money. "We were waiting for an energy program, and the exchange rate reflects the absence of one," commented Leonida Guadenzi, vice president of the Milan Exchange, where the dollar fell sharply against the Italian lira. Added one Milan trader: "When Carter speaks, the dollar plummets...
